Everyone is invited to come out this Saturday, Aug. 20 for CASA of Eastern Oregon’s first annual 5K Kids Super-Fast Dash. Kids, parents and other members of the community are encouraged to dress as superheroes for the event. The run will start and end at Soroptimist Park.
CASA (Court Appointed Special Advocates) seeks caring adults to serve as advocates for children in the foster care system.
One of the goals of the 5K is to spread awareness about CASA in Lake County. A flyer for the event notes, “All kids need a hero, kids in foster care need a superhero.”
Registration forms are available at Tall Town Bike & Camp, located at 19 N. E St. in Lakeview.
Day-of registration will begin at 8 a.m. at Soroptimist Park. Registration for the 5K is $20; registration for the kids fun run is $10. The event will be held from 9 a.m. to noon and will include a costume contest. Call 541-219-0161 for more information.
